Project Type Typical Range
Basic Asphalt Shingle Roof $4,500 - $8,000
Architectural Shingle Roof $6,000 - $12,000
Metal Roof $8,000 - $20,000
Tile Roof $12,000 - $25,000
Flat Roof $4,500 - $10,000
Roof Ventilation Installation $1,200 - $3,500

Key Cost Factors to Consider

Residential roof replacement in East Hampton, CT, involves removing the existing roofing material and installing a new roof to protect the home from the elements. The scope and materials used can vary depending on the size of the roof and the desired durability. Understanding typical project components can help homeowners compare options and plan accordingly.

  • Materials: Common options include asphalt shingles, metal roofing, or architectural shingles,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ities.
  • Size and Scope: Projects range from small single-story homes to larger multi-level residences, influencing overall project complexity.
  • Labor Complexity: The complexity depends on roof pitch, layout, and existing structure, affecting installation time and effort.
  • Permitting: Local permits are generally required for roof replacement projects in East Hampton, CT, to ensure compliance with building codes.
  • Extras: Additional services may include roof ventilation, insulation upgrades, or flashing repairs, which can impact overall project costs.

Scope and Size of Project

Scope/Size Typical Range
Single-story home (1,500 sq ft) $8,000 - $15,000
Two-story home (2,500 sq ft) $12,000 - $25,000
Complex roof designs (e.g., multiple gables) $15,000 - $30,000
Small roof repairs or partial replacements $2,000 - $6,000

Costs for residential roof replacements in East Hampton, CT, can vary based on roof size, complexity, and materials used.
